The "Measure Twice, Buy Once" Rule
Measure the height, width, and depth of your designated fridge alcove. Most importantly, measure your doorways, hallways, and stairwells. Even if the fridge suits the kitchen, it is worthless if it can not physically pass through your front door. Always leave an extra inch or more on all sides for ventilation and to enable the doors to swing open completely.

3. Look For Energy Efficiency
Refrigerators are one of the couple of appliances that run 24/7. Selecting an Energy Star ® accredited design can substantially lower your regular monthly energy costs. Look at the "Yellow EnergyGuide" label supplied on the product page to see estimated annual operating expenses.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)
Q1: How do I know if the fridge will fit through my doors?A: Most online retailers offer "product measurements" and "packaged dimensions." Examine your corridor width and compare it against the packaged dimensions to guarantee the shipment team can maneuver it into your home.
Q2: What is the benefit of a "Counter-Depth" fridge?A: A counter-depth fridge is developed to sit flush with your cabinets, eliminating the large look of a standard fridge that stands out past the counter edge. It develops a high-end, custom kitchen area aesthetic.
Q3: Should I Buy fridges Online a prolonged guarantee?A: Refrigerators are intricate machines with compressors and electronic control panel. If you are buying a high-end design with many "wise" features, an extended service warranty is often a sensible investment for assurance.
Q4: How long should I wait to plug in a new fridge?A: Most makers advise waiting 4 to 24 hours before plugging it in after shipment. This enables the coolant (refrigerant) to settle after the unit has actually been slanted or moved during transportation.
Q5: Can I return a fridge if I alter my mind?A: Appliances are infamously challenging to return due to delivering logistics. Constantly examine the seller's "Restocking Fee" and "Return Policy" before buying. Numerous shops just accept returns if the system is faulty or unopened.
